Subject: Winding down the Corvet 300 line

Hi all,

Heads-up for the sales leads before this goes wider: we're officially retiring the Corvet 300 series at the end of next quarter. Margins have been shrinking for two years and the new Halden platform covers most use cases anyway. Please steer prospects toward Halden from now on, and flag any big Corvet renewals to Priya before committing. Support continues for existing customers for 18 months. The strategic reasoning we're not sharing externally follows below.

management briefing: Project Zorix slips by six weeks because of the audit delay.

Subject: Memtrace cut-over complete

Team,

Cut-over to Memtrace v2 for GPU memory profiling finished last night. Old v1 agents are disabled; any tickets referencing v1 dashboards should be closed as resolved-by-migration. Sampling overhead is now under 2% and allocation traces include kernel names. Known gap: profiles older than 30 days were not migrated. Point customers at the v2 docs for setup questions. For reference when troubleshooting, the agent now runs with the following configuration.

settings of bagaf-bawip:
[aldax]
port = 5000
region = south-4
host = aldax.brasklabs.corp
team = brivan
timeout_ms = 2000
retries = 2

## Deploying Vaultwhisk

Hey support folks — deploying Vaultwhisk, our secrets-rotation utility, is pretty painless these days. It ships as a single container, rotates on a schedule, and writes an audit line for every credential it touches. If a customer asks why a key changed, check that log first; nine times out of ten it's just the scheduler doing its job. Rollbacks are safe because old secrets stay valid through the grace window. A standard deployment uses the following configuration.

config for tagep-kaguf:
FENWYN_PIN=5236
FENWYN_METRICS_HOST=metrics.fenwyn.qorvellabs.internal
FENWYN_LOG_LEVEL=error
FENWYN_TENANT=silys